Are burning lasers illegal?
In the U.S., it is legal under federal law to own a laser of any power. But often people talk about “illegal laser pointers”. This is somewhat confusing shorthand meaning that the manufacturer or seller illegally called a laser above 5 milliwatts a “pointer”, or illegally promoted it for pointing purposes.What happens when you point a laser pointer at a plane?
“These laser strikes can imperil the aircraft, because it can disorient the pilot on takeoff or landing. They can be temporarily blinded. It's like being in a dark car and then having a flash bulb go off," she says. “It's extremely dangerous, it's a federal crime, and we take it seriously.”What kind of laser pointer can burn things?
A standard 1mW to 5mW laser pointer is not capable of burning but a 50mW, 250mW or 1000mW laser will readily burn many materials. 10 mW is enough to melt black plastics and burst balloons, while lasers of 100mW and above can light up a paper.Can a laser damage a CCTV camera?

Laser light shows are usually coordinated with air traffic control and the military to ensure controlled airspace. The answer is, no, it is not legal to point a laser in the sky indiscriminately. You are probably OK with a 5 mW laser, as long as you do not strike an aircraft cockpit.How far can a laser beam travel?
Your pocket laser pointer Still, the narrow beam will spread out over long distances. Around 100 meters away from a red laser pointer, its beam is about 100 times wider and looks as bright as a 100-watt light bulb from 3 feet away.What is the world's strongest laser?

The human eye is better able to recognize colors in the green spectrum, so a green laser is more visible under bright light conditions. If you want a smaller, lighter, cheaper laser, red is best. If you want a laser that is more visible under a wide variety of lighting conditions, you'll need a green laser.Which laser is most dangerous?
